Adelman 'Not Much Truth' To Rumors Of Dislike Of Kahn

Sep 29, 2011 1:37 PM

Unnamed sources claimed Rick Adelman dislikes his new boss David Kahn, general manager of the Timberwolves.

"It just was written -- and I don't know where he came from, and the way he wrote it -- about despising Kahn, or however he put it, it's just not true," said Adelman. "David is the one who actually contacted me and we had numerous conversations about the job. He just said, 'It's going to be a tough job.' Why would you jump into a job like that where you don't get along with the person? I don't know where it came from. I understand things happen, but the fact that I'm here should tell people that there's not that much truth to it."

Adelman talked about how much input he will have in terms of player personnel.

"I think it's going to be good. We talked about that when I talked to David about the job. I talked to Glen [Taylor, the Timberwolves owner], and I talked to David, and I'm pretty assured that I'm going to have a lot of input on the decisions we make. I think that's the way it should be, and that's the way Geoff [Petrie, Kings basketball president] and I worked, too. You have to talk things through, and we were very good at doing that, at listening to each other. And I think from a players' standpoint that you have to see that the front office and ownership and the coach, that everybody is one.

"I'm sure I'm going to have input, but I also understand that my biggest challenge with this job is going to be coaching the team, coaching the players that I have. I certainly would like to have input on all the changes, but I can't get caught up in that when I'm not coaching the team."

Bayno Left Blazers For Job Security With Wolves

Sep 20, 2011 10:45 AM

Bill Bayno decided to leave the Blazers and join the Timberwolves' coaching staff due to the security of a four-year contract.

“We talk all the time about this being a business when players get traded or coaches get fired and its no different in this situation,” Bayno said in an e-mail to The Oregonian. “My first choice was to stay and I did everything in my power to do that. But in the end, I had to take this offer. It was too good to pass up.”

The Blazers, as a general policy, offer assistant coaches one-year deals.

He specifically expressed sadness about leaving coach Nate McMillan.

“It was extremely hard leaving Nate and I really struggled with it,” Bayno said. “I’ve learned so much from him and owe him a great deal of credit for giving me my first chance to coach in the NBA. I truly believe he’s one of the best coaches at any level in the world.”

Lynx's Maya Moore Named WNBA Rookie Of The Year

Sep 20, 2011 2:49 AM

Minnesota Lynx forward Maya Moore was chosen the rookie of the year in voting by a national media panel, the WNBA announced on Friday.

Moore was the No. 1 overall pick out of Connecticut and one of the most decorated female athletes in NCAA history. She didn't disappoint in her first season as a professional, averaging 13.2 points, 4.6 rebounds and 2.6 assists.

Sources: Adelman Troubled By Idea Of Kahn

Sep 13, 2011 11:19 AM

Rick Adelman is the new head coach of the Timberwolves, but it is not the job he preferred.

According to a report, Adelman badly wanted to coach the Lakers and would have been hired by Mitch Kupchak if not the need to defer to the desire for Mike Brown held by Jim Buss.

Minnesota GM David Kahn reached out to Adelman once Kurt Rambis was fired, but Adelman was uninterested.

Adelman knew Kahn from when he was the head coach of the Blazers and Kahn was a sportswriter in the Portland area.

"The idea that a bad sportswriter had turned into a brutal NBA executive troubled him, sources said. He couldn’t stand him then, and had no intention of resurrecting a working relationship with the man," writes Wojnarowski.

Minnesota owner Glen Taylor had to get involved in the recruitment because Adelman wouldn't have taken the job if Kahn's was the only voice he heard.

“Rick would never agree to anything with Kahn,” one league official connected to Adelman said Monday. “This had to be [a deal] with Taylor. …Rick has talked many times of his dislike for Kahn.”

But Adelman has the power of a five-year contract at $5 million per season and will almost certainly outlast Kahn.

Wolves Announce Hiring Of Adelman

Sep 13, 2011 11:10 AM

The Minnesota Timberwolves today announced the team has reached an agreement in principle on a contract with Rick Adelman to become the 10th head coach in franchise history. Adelman ranks eighth all-time in NBA coaching wins with a 945-616 (.605 winning percentage) career record in 20 seasons as a head coach.

Adelman, 65, has previously served as head coach of four NBA teams: Portland (1988-94), Golden State (1995-97), Sacramento (1998-2006) and Houston (2007-11). Some of his coaching highlights include: two NBA Finals appearances (1990 and 1992 with Portland), four Western Conference Finals (1989-90, 1990-91 and 1991-92 with Portland and 2002 with Sacramento) and four division titles (1990-91 and 1991-92 with Portland; 2001-02 and 2002-03 with Sacramento).
